Hydroponics Vs. Traditional Crops

Hydroponics presents a unique advantage when it comes to nutrient levels in crops. Unlike traditional soil-based farming, where plants search for nutrients in the soil, hydroponics provides a controlled environment where nutrients are delivered directly to the roots.

This targeted approach allows optimal nutrient absorption, resulting in higher nutrient levels in hydroponic crops. Studies have shown that hydroponically grown produce can have significantly increased levels of vitamins, minerals and antioxidants compared to conventionally grown counterparts.

Do Hydroponic Crops Grow Faster?

One of the key benefits of hydroponics is the accelerated growth rate of crops. By supplying a perfect balance of water, nutrients and oxygen, hydroponic systems create an ideal environment for plants to thrive.

With constant access to nutrient solution, hydroponic crops experience less stress and can focus their energy on rapid growth. As a result, hydroponically grown plants tend to mature faster and can be harvested earlier than soil-based plants, leading to higher yields and more frequent harvests.

In addition to this, controlled environment agriculture helps hydroponic crops grow optimally. Crops are healthier when you can control temperature, humidity and other environmental factors.

Are Hydroponic Crops Organic?

The organic status of hydroponic crops has been debated in the agriculture industry. While hydroponic systems do not use soil, they can still be considered organic if they adhere to organic principles. Organic hydroponics involves using organic nutrient solutions, avoiding harmful synthetic chemicals, and promoting sustainable practices.

Certification bodies have developed guidelines to ensure that hydroponic farms meet organic standards, considering the environmental impact and the absence of harmful substances in the final product.

Do Hydroponic Crops Taste Better?

The taste of hydroponically grown crops has been a point of curiosity for many consumers and traditional farmers. Since hydroponics allows for precise control of nutrient delivery and environmental conditions, some argue that it can enhance the flavor profile of certain crops.

By optimizing the intake of essential nutrients, hydroponic crops may offer a more consistent taste and texture. However, taste can also be influenced by other factors such as crop variety, post-harvest handling, and personal preferences.

Many consumers find hydroponic produce equally delicious and, in some cases, even superior to traditionally grown crops.

How Hydroponics Change Modern Agriculture

Hydroponics has the potential to transform the agricultural landscape in several ways.

Its water-saving capabilities are especially crucial in regions facing water scarcity. Since hydroponics uses up to 90% less water than traditional farming, it can make sections of the agriculture industry more sustainable and eco-friendly. Recirculating nutrient solution means that more water can be freed up for other uses.

Additionally, hydroponic systems can be utilized in urban areas and even indoors, reducing the need for vast expanses of farmland and making fresh produce more accessible in cities. This proximity to consumers also means that hydroponic crops can be harvested at peak freshness, resulting in better-tasting produce.

Hydroponics enables year-round cultivation, reducing the reliance on seasonal crops and imports. By offering a consistent supply of fresh produce, hydroponics can bolster food security and reduce dependence on external markets or price fluctuations.
